This FSCJ Continuing Workforce Education Workforce Certificate program is limited access. Our EMT program prepares graduates to function as entry-level Emergency Medical Technicians. The course utilizes classroom instruction, hands-on skills labs and field experiences to train students to become emergency medical responders who respond to a variety of medical and trauma situations. Upon completion of the program, graduates are eligible to apply to sit for the National Registry Emergency Medical Technician (NREMT) certification exam to qualify for certification as a Florida EMT. This course is a prerequisite for FFP0030 (Firefighter I).
Certifications/Certificates Received Upon Completion of Program:
CPR/BLS Certification
National Registry Emergency Medical Technician Certification*
*Certification requires for you to take an additional exam not included in the program.
